WebJan 25, 2024 · Rocks, unlike batteries, are unable to release electricity on their own because they lack a chemical reaction that releases electrons and allows the electrons to flow, Jowitt explained. “There’s no chemical reactive capacity in a rock that you would get in a battery,” he said. WebThree electrical properties are applicable to minerals: Conduction , Pyroelectricity, and Piezoelectricity. Conduction Conduction in mineral terms is defined as the ability of a mineral to conduct electricity . Only a very small number of minerals are good conductors; they are the metallic element s and the mineral Graphite. WebTake-home message.
